yeah, again, thought about mentioning that. ha.
recipe drop rate massively buffed.

Especially from "troves". Troves are the chests with chains, that use dynamite. that have random spawn locations, in dungeons, and on the map. reset with every new game start.
These were massively buffed. have guaranteed high quality crafting drops. and high drop rates for recipes.

And yes, dynamite buffed as well. Still mostly from the various mines. but, yeah, a cronley run should be 3-5.

there has been a good amount of skill buffing also.

Are you able to change class now? Like I don't really like the two sub-classes I pick but I beat the game anyway, Can I change my sub-class? I don't want to replay all the ACT...
Not ingame no. You can however do it with an external program.

I'm using GD Stash for like, storing shit and what not and it can be used as a cheat program too. There's an actual trainer that's simpler to use for this but not sure if it was updated.

For GD Stash you need to go to the forums to find it, needs Java to run, you load all your shit, make a copy of your Documents/My Games/Grim Dawn dir in case shit goes wrong.

Now log in on your char, spec out of all your shit in Devil's Crossing(you don't have to but if you don't, you'll retain the skills which is pretty broken, and also annoying when you're selecting skills to assign devotion/ to your bar and you don't get the skill points back), log out to save. Load the char in GD stash, remove all your mastery points then add them to your Skill points(otherwise you just lose them), and when you relog it'll let you select classes again.

You should have all your skill points to use if you did it this way. If there's some missing you can just re-add them, can also reset the cost of your respecs, or just edit your money. Can do a lot of stuff really with it even though it isn't really dedicated to it. Like max shitty reputations or just dupe/generate items.

Just tested with my old char and it seemed to work fine.

Does the generic +elemental damage apply to like all types, fire/cold/electric etc?
 

Caliane

Avatar of War Slayer
14,524
10,004
flat elemental is 1/3 of each yeah.
like +100 elemental is 33 cold, 33 fire, 33 elec.

% elem is 100% to each... I think.


Most sources of +damage add in this game btw.
like, 1000% elem damage from Spirit, +300% cold damage ON a skill itself, and +500% cold damage on gear. = +1900% cold damage.
It all adds together. there are VERY few multipliers for damage. Like maivens. Total damage modified by -10%. that multiplies.
